Where is Rothsay?
Where is Rothsay located?
Rothsay, Rothsay, United States of America (approx. 46.473953°, -96.28086°)
Where is Rothsay on the map?
{"latitude":46.473953,"longitude":-96.28086,"title":"Rothsay"}